Apple previewed the next major update for OS X called Snow Leopoard at the WWDC 08. Apple said that the Snow Leopard release will enhance the performance of OS X, and improve quality and not focus on new features.
Of course there are new features to expect. Apple Insider has just published a report that describes 5 features that have not been disclosed yet.
The new rumored Snow Leopard features are new multi-touch framework, file size reductions, text-processing features, auto activation of fonts, and full ZFS support.
There are already other features known that will be in Snow Leopard like SproutCore, the LLVM Compiler, and native exchange support in Mail.
